Output 7c8288580daa4d5612150bebdf10158a67a74b6f784042f219358b78d9a70f1c:63

value
510055
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d03e3059185139cce969f549831d151f546e6a OP_EQUAL
address
3G5TUdgT1JpjATmJvxrr3fiU7ZQrVoCNyw
transaction
7c8288580daa4d5612150bebdf10158a67a74b6f784042f219358b78d9a70f1c
spent
true